The Part the Course Skips: The GNS3 VM

Before Ubuntu even mattered, I had to deal with the GNS3 VM.
The remote server. The backend. The thing everything depends on.
It wouldn’t connect

- GUI couldn’t reach it
- wrong port
- wrong service
- wrong expectations





Then this:
Permission denied: /opt/gns3
Fix:
sudo mkdir -p /opt/gns3
sudo chown -R gns3:gns3 /opt/gns3
Then I realized:
- GUI expects port
3080 - VM was running on
80
So now I’m editing configs and restarting services just to get the lab environment working.

Then Came the Classic: Disk Full

Right on schedule:
No space left on device
Inside the VM:
/dev/vda2 100%
What did I do?
I created a 30GB Ubuntu disk inside a 20GB GNS3 VM.
Because of course I did.
So:
- disk creation failed
- files got corrupted
- everything downstream broke


The Domino Effect
After that:
hda disk image ... is not accessible
Of course it isn’t.
It never got created properly.
Fixing it meant:
- deleting the broken image
- freeing space
- rebuilding everything

The Blank Screen That Wasn’t a Bug
Rebuilt everything.
Started the VM.
Nothing.
Again.
This time the issue:
telnet
Which gives you exactly what you deserve:
👉 nothing useful
Switching to:
VNC
fixed it instantly.
And Then, Naturally…
No such file or directory: 'vncviewer'
Of course.
Installed it:
sudo apt install tigervnc-viewer
And finally:
👉 Ubuntu appeared
What Actually Worked
After all that, the solution was simple:
- QEMU VM (manual template)
- 2–4GB RAM
- 20–30GB disk
- VNC console
- Ubuntu ISO
Boot. Install. Done.
